Understanding Urolithin A and Its Interaction with the Gut Microbiome
The connection between Urolithin A and bacteria in the gut shows a complex biological partnership. When we eat foods that are high in ellagitannins, which are found in a lot of berries, pomegranates, and some tree nuts, our gut bacteria start a process that changes things in several steps. Some types of bacteria, mostly those in the Clostridium and Gordonibacter families, break down these parent substances through hydrolysis and decarboxylation reactions, making Urolithin A as the end bioactive product.
The Biotransformation Process
This change doesn't happen the same way in all groups. According to research, there are three different types of microbiome phenotypes: high producers, who make Urolithin A efficiently; middle producers, who can convert some nutrients into Urolithin A; and non-producers, who can't make this chemical no matter what they eat. Which trait a person shows depends on their age, the quality of their food, their exposure to antibiotics, and where they live. This variety is the reason why standard food-based methods don't always work in professional and consumer settings.
Mitochondrial Health and Cellular Energy
Whether it is naturally occurring or added, Urolithin A acts very selectively on cells. The chemical starts mitophagy, a process that gets rid of broken mitochondria while leaving healthy organelles alone. This accuracy solves one of the main problems in cellular aging: the buildup of broken mitochondria that make reactive oxygen species and less ATP. Urolithin A helps keep cellular metabolism at its best by encouraging the removal of these broken energy plants and the formation of new, more efficient ones. This process has big effects on how muscles work, how well your brain works, and how your metabolism works. Because of this, it is useful in nutraceutical, functional food, and beauty uses.
The gut-microbiome-Urolithin A axis also affects pathways that cause inflammation throughout the body. The chemical changes the way cells send signals that control the release of inflammatory mediators. This helps keep immune reactions more balanced. This makes it more appealing for formulas that aim to treat age-related inflammation, metabolic syndrome, and improve healing in athletes.
Scientific Evidence and Clinical Studies Supporting Urolithin A Benefits
Businesses can be sure that Urolithin A supplements work because they have been tested in clinical settings. A major randomized controlled trial reported in Nature Metabolism showed that older people who took oral Urolithin A supplements (500–1000 mg daily) had much better skeletal muscle function after four months. Participants showed improved mitochondrial efficiency measures, such as higher cellular respiration and lower inflammation biomarkers, without any negative effects. These results set both safety ratings and useful dosage ranges, which are very important for developing new products.
Comparative Efficacy Analysis
Several differences become clear when Urolithin A Powder is compared to other substances that target mitochondria. Coenzyme Q10 helps the electron transport chain work, but its main job is to protect cells from damage and not to speed up the turnover of organelles. Resveratrol turns on sirtuins, but it's not very bioavailable without special delivery methods. Nicotinamide Mononucleotide (NMN) helps make NAD+, which is a different but related process to mitophagy induction.
Urolithin A is useful because it does two things at once: it gets rid of broken mitochondria and makes new ones. This makes the mitochondrial pool quality better overall, which is something that other natural substances at similar amounts can't do. Purity and Identity Verification
High-quality materials start with being sure of their identity and purity. To tell the difference between real Urolithin A (CAS 1143-70-0) and structured copies like Urolithin B, the specifications should require a ≥98% test via HPLC, along with H-NMR and FTIR analysis. Impurity screening needs to find and measure synthesis leftovers, especially ellagic acid and phenolic intermediates that haven't been broken down yet, while keeping the total amount of related substances below 1.0%. These factors make sure that the solution is consistent and stop complex matrices from interacting in ways that were not expected.
Contaminant Testing and Certification
GC measurement of residual solvents is a must because methanol, ethanol, or ethyl acetate are often used in production. Following the ICH Q3C rules (Class 2 solvents: methanol <3000 ppm, ethanol <5000 ppm) keeps volatile organic compounds from building up in produced goods. Heavy metal testing with an ICP-MS must show that the following USP <232> standards are met: lead <0.5 ppm, arsenic <1 ppm, mercury <0.1 ppm, and total heavy metals <10 ppm. Testing for microbes should show that the total plate count is less than 1,000 CFU/g, yeast and mold counts are less than 100 CFU/g, and tests are negative for Salmonella and E. coli.

Because Urolithin A is light- and water-sensitive, it presents special hurdles to companies that make functional foods and drinks. It is possible to keep ingredients stable during processing and storage by using microencapsulation technology, lipid-based transport systems, or specialized emulsification methods. Nutritional supplements like protein shakes, ready-to-drink drinks, and functional bars with protected Urolithin A are easy for health-conscious people who like to take supplements with food.

2. How does urolithin A interact with other mitochondrial support ingredients?
The molecule works with other nutrients in the mitochondria instead of replacing them. While CoQ10 helps move electrons around and PQQ tells new mitochondria to start making energy, Urolithin A removes broken organelles through a process called mitophagy. When these processes are put together in formulations, they make full mitochondrial support that works on many levels to improve cellular energy.
